Lassen, a well known Cedar Lake resident, came to a climax yesterday when Mrs. Lassen, through her attorneys McMahon Conroy, filed divorce proceedings in the superior court. The statutory charge of cruel treatment is alleged. Mrs. Lassen asks $10,000 alimony. The couple was married in June, 1897, and separated last Friday. Mrs. Lassen is reported to be staying in Chicago. The couple j has a host of friends Jn Lake county who hope that in time they will be able to setle their differences out of court. Mrs. Lassen in filing her divorce complaint, also asks for a restraining order to prevent her husband from selling any of his property during the pendency of the trial.Gary and Indiana Harbor couples also appeared with divorce complaints. Mrs. Geeorge Temper of Indiana Harbor, through her attorney, Marcus Herchcovitz, charges her husband with cruel treatment. She asks $2,500 alimony. They were married on Christmas day, 1904, and separated a year ago last June.Joseph Cwinklinskl of Gary, through his attorney, Paul Glaser, alleges infidelity.
